Based on the original work (My Body Lives with Four Me), Gu Wan'an, who is cowardly and has low self-esteem, was forced to sign a contract marriage with the cold-faced CEO Fu Sinian in order to raise medical expenses for her brother. On their wedding night, she was ignored by her husband, ridiculed by her husband's family, and insulted by green tea. She chose to commit suicide in despair. Unexpectedly, this leap actually activated the rift in time and space, and three souls from different worlds entered her body at the same time.
From then on, Gu Wan'an's life was completely out of control.
Green tea comes to provoke you? The Jianghu heroine came online, threw someone into the garden mud with a shoulder throw; was someone making things difficult for her at a business dinner? The queen of the business world went online, signed tens of millions of orders fluently in foreign languages, and shocked the audience; is the mother-in-law here to set the rules? The talented loli went online and used the limited edition Hermès as a drawing board to draw Peppa Pig.
The aloof CEO Fu Sinian looked at his wife who was "changing her face" every day, from initial confusion to curiosity, from probing to being deeply involved. He couldn't tell whether he fell in love with the smart, capable, courageous, mischievous, or the truest and most vulnerable version of herself.
But when the mastermind behind the scenes set up a killing trap and the real danger came, the original customer Gu Wanwan, who had been hiding behind others, chose to stand up for the first time. Accompanied by three souls, she completed the most difficult growth and also ushered in the grandest fusion of four souls.
This is a story about redemption and growth - when four completely different people fall in love with the same person, what they ultimately learn is to become the best version of themselves.
